字符串反向输出函数哪里的毛病 不输出了
#include<stdio.h>void fanzhuan(char *p)
{
/* 字符串翻转 先获取字符串的总长度*/
/* 先获取字符串 总长度 下标标记 */
int i=0;
int u=0;
int xx;
while(p[i]!='\0')
i++ ;//总长度
for(i;i<=0; i--)
{
p[u]=p[i];
u++;
}
p[u]='\0';
printf("%s\n",p); // 为什么都没有输出这句
}
int main(void)
{
char xx[511]="asdasdsa4d5";
fanzhuan(xx);
return 0;
}